1:42Now PlayingJillian Sobol was abandoned as a baby, left on a dryer in a college dorm laundry room. Her sad story captivated the community. But now, 30 years later, she's back at the same school celebrating her college graduation. Jillian was found in a box at San Francisco University in 1984 and it was Helene Sobol who gave her not only a home but a life full of happiness. She shared her past in the hopes her story will motivate others to find the same courage. #InsideEdition
